Cruise Line Policies on Marijuana Use

Cruise lines have strict policies when it comes to marijuana use on their ships and in their terminals. Possessing and using cannabis, including Delta-8 THC and CBD, is forbidden. Violators can face disciplinary action, up to and including being banned from the ship. These policies also extend to shore excursions, as cruise lines are required to follow the laws of the countries they visit.

While Delta-8 THC may be federally legal in the U.S., cruise lines prohibit all forms of cannabis. It’s important to review your chosen cruise line’s specific policies and consider the legal landscape of your destinations. This ensures you comply with cruise ship regulations and avoid any cannabis prohibition-related issues during your vacation.

Specific Cruise Line Policies

Each cruise line has its own policies regarding the possession and use of marijuana and other illegal substances. It is crucial to be aware of these policies before embarking on a cruise to avoid any potential disciplinary actions or legal repercussions. Let’s take a look at the specific cruise line policies:

Carnival Cruises

Carnival Cruises strictly prohibits the possession and use of marijuana and other controlled substances on all their cruise terminals and ships. They maintain a zero-tolerance policy when it comes to illegal substances, ensuring a drug-free environment for all passengers.

Royal Caribbean

Royal Caribbean also has firm regulations in place regarding marijuana and other illegal substances. They explicitly prohibit the possession and use of marijuana in jurisdictions visited, on their vessels, and in terminals and shore excursions. Royal Caribbean follows local laws and ensures a safe and controlled environment for their passengers.

Norwegian Cruise Line

Similar to Carnival Cruises and Royal Caribbean, Norwegian Cruise Line strictly prohibits the use of illegal drugs or substances during their cruises. They have a zero-tolerance policy, aiming to maintain a safe and enjoyable experience for all passengers.

It is important to note that these policies apply to both recreational and medicinal marijuana. Regardless of the legality of marijuana in certain ports or jurisdictions, cruise lines enforce their own rules to ensure the well-being and safety of all passengers.

Legal Status of Delta 8 THC

Delta 8 THC, a derivative of hemp, has a legal status that varies depending on federal law and state regulations. At the federal level, Delta 8 THC is technically legal under the guidelines set by the 2018 Farm Bill. However, the legal accessibility of Delta 8 THC is subject to state regulations, with some states specifically outlawing its use and possession.

As hemp-derived products, including Delta 8 THC, fall within the legal framework established by the 2018 Farm Bill, they are not considered illegal substances on a federal level. Cannabis Use in Ports Where It’s Legal

While some destinations like California, Alaska, and Jamaica have legalized cannabis, cruise ship policies often extend to shore excursions. Even if cannabis is legal in the port you’re visiting, using it may still violate the cruise line’s policies. However, in certain locations like Amsterdam, smoking weed is allowed in specific coffee shops. It’s important to research and respect the local laws before indulging in any cannabis-related activities.

Risks of Sneaking Marijuana Products on a Cruise Ship

Attempting to sneak marijuana products, including Delta 8 THC, on a cruise ship can result in severe consequences. Cruise ship security measures, such as drug-sniffing dogs and x-ray scans of luggage, are in place to detect these items. Getting caught can lead to disciplinary actions ranging from being banned from the ship to potential criminal charges, especially in foreign jurisdictions.
